40)

Given:

Mass = 21 g

Pressure P = 836 mmHg = 836 / 760 = 1.1 atm

Temperature T = 25 C = 298 K

Volume = 2 L

R = 0.0821 L.atm/mol.K

P.V = n.R.T

1.1 atm * 2 L = n * 0.0821 L.atm/mol.K * 298 K

n = 0.0899 moles

Molecular weight = mass / no. of moles = 21 g / 0.0899 moles = 234 g/mol Answer

41)

Given

Mass of Nitrogen = 28 g

Molecular weight of Nitrogen = 28 g/mol

No. of moles of Nitrogen = Mass /mol. wt. = 28 g / 28 g/mol = 1 mol

STP means standard temperature pressure at STP

Pressure P =1 atm

Temperature T = 273 K

R = 0.0821 L.atm/mol.K

P * V = n* R * T

1 atm * V = 1 mol * 0.0821 L.atm/mol.K * 273 K

V = 22.4 L Answer
